How these approaches shape online therapy

Client-Centered Therapy centers on the person first. The therapist listens closely, follows the client's lead, and helps the person make choices that fit their values. This approach is useful for people struggling with self-esteem, life transitions, or relationship concerns.

Solution-Focused Therapy focuses on small, practical changes. Sessions concentrate on what works now and on building steps toward realistic goals. It can help with anxiety, stress, parenting challenges, and short-term problem solving.

Finding the right combination of approaches is part of the process. The therapist will work collaboratively with each person to identify goals, try different strategies, and adjust the plan based on what helps. This collaborative pace lets clients test tools and keep what helps most.

Online therapy offers flexibility with video calls, phone sessions, live chat, and text-based messaging. Video calls allow face-to-face conversation and shared materials, phone sessions can be easier when bandwidth is limited, live chat can be a quick check-in, and text messaging supports brief updates between sessions. These options make it easier to fit therapy into work, parenting, and daily life while focusing on steady progress and practical skills.
